Eric Schirtzinger's starred repositories

d3

Bring data to life with SVG, Canvas and HTML. :bar_chart::chart_with_upwards_trend::tada:

Ryujinx

Experimental Nintendo Switch Emulator written in C#

Rectangle

Move and resize windows on macOS with keyboard shortcuts and snap areas

Language:SwiftLicense:NOASSERTIONStargazers:25651Issues:95Issues:637

Babylon.js

Babylon.js is a powerful, beautiful, simple, and open game and rendering engine packed into a friendly JavaScript framework.

Language:TypeScriptLicense:Apache-2.0Stargazers:23050Issues:542Issues:3062

p5.js

p5.js is a client-side JS platform that empowers artists, designers, students, and anyone to learn to code and express themselves creatively on the web. It is based on the core principles of Processing. http://twitter.com/p5xjs —

Language:JavaScriptLicense:LGPL-2.1Stargazers:21472Issues:500Issues:3876

3d-game-shaders-for-beginners

🎮 A step-by-step guide to implementing SSAO, depth of field, lighting, normal mapping, and more for your 3D game.

game-programmer

A Study Path for Game Programmer

gleam

⭐️ A friendly language for building type-safe, scalable systems!

Language:RustLicense:Apache-2.0Stargazers:17521Issues:86Issues:1840

openFrameworks

openFrameworks is a community-developed cross platform toolkit for creative coding in C++.

Language:C++License:NOASSERTIONStargazers:9914Issues:514Issues:4131

VoxelSpace

Terrain rendering algorithm in less than 20 lines of code

Cinder

Cinder is a community-developed, free and open source library for professional-quality creative coding in C++.

Language:C++License:NOASSERTIONStargazers:5302Issues:268Issues:933

innernet

A private network system that uses WireGuard under the hood.

Language:RustLicense:MITStargazers:4950Issues:61Issues:197

lean4

Lean 4 programming language and theorem prover

Language:LeanLicense:Apache-2.0Stargazers:4520Issues:67Issues:1787

include-what-you-use

A tool for use with clang to analyze #includes in C and C++ source files

Language:C++License:NOASSERTIONStargazers:4068Issues:70Issues:824

patchelf

A small utility to modify the dynamic linker and RPATH of ELF executables

Language:CLicense:GPL-3.0Stargazers:3484Issues:78Issues:262

redom

Tiny (2 KB) turboboosted JavaScript library for creating user interfaces.

Language:JavaScriptLicense:MITStargazers:3420Issues:53Issues:89

yocto-gl

Yocto/GL: Tiny C++ Libraries for Data-Driven Physically-based Graphics

awesome-musicdsp

A curated list of my favourite music DSP and audio programming resources

License:CC-BY-4.0Stargazers:2553Issues:118Issues:0

bap

Binary Analysis Platform

Language:OCamlLicense:MITStargazers:2048Issues:93Issues:493

webgpu-samples

WebGPU Samples

Language:TypeScriptLicense:BSD-3-ClauseStargazers:1751Issues:51Issues:147

egg

egg is a flexible, high-performance e-graph library

Language:RustLicense:MITStargazers:1338Issues:23Issues:138

internet-monitoring

Monitor your network and internet speed with Docker & Prometheus

rust-cpp

Embed C++ directly inside your rust code!

Language:RustLicense:Apache-2.0Stargazers:798Issues:28Issues:66

bow

🏹 Bow is a cross-platform library for Typed Functional Programming in Swift

Language:SwiftLicense:NOASSERTIONStargazers:645Issues:20Issues:270

starlark-rust

A Rust implementation of the Starlark language

Language:RustLicense:Apache-2.0Stargazers:581Issues:38Issues:76

semver-trick

How to avoid complicated coordinated upgrades

Language:RustLicense:Apache-2.0Stargazers:427Issues:10Issues:6

al-jabr

Extremely generic linear algebra libary for Rust

Language:RustLicense:Apache-2.0Stargazers:219Issues:7Issues:11

clodl

Turn dynamically linked ELF binaries and libraries into self-contained closures.

Language:StarlarkLicense:BSD-3-ClauseStargazers:170Issues:37Issues:26

xdp-paper

Source text and experimental data for our paper describing XDP

phosphorus

gl.xml parser / GL bindings generator

Language:RustLicense:ZlibStargazers:17Issues:4Issues:10